NuCalm promotes itself as neuroscience-backed tension and sleep innovation. In practice, though, it just assisted me nap (3 ways to reduce stress). I recently woke up from a delightful 20-minute nap. Actually, it was more of a 10-minute half-nap half-trance, preceded by ideas of what I required to accomplish today that gradually dissolved into the kinds of non-sequitur visions that happen because earliest stage of sleep.

Somehow, this was rejuvenating. For the last week, I have actually been checking out the NuCalm system. According to its site, NuCalm is "the world's only patented neuroscience technology clinically shown to deal with tension and improve sleep quality without drugs." It integrates a neuroacoustic software app made use of for 20- to 120-minute increments, an eye mask and the aforementioned processing discs, and in practice includes listening to ambient, cinematic sounds (comparable to this) with your eyes closed and a sticker label stayed with your inner arm.

Each of the parts are designed to set off the body's parasympathetic anxious system, which aids with recovery and relaxation - natural ways to reduce stress. The disc is designed to release gamma-aminobutyric acid, a neurotransmitter that inhibits cortisol and adrenaline. With this and the app, NuCalm halts your body's tension reaction and for that reason the mental and physical toll tension can take on the body.

Gamma-Aminobutyric Acid is a relaxation neurotransmitter that the body produces naturally when we're preparing to sleep, so the strategy of utilizing GABA supplements to signify the brain that it's time to relax makes sense - reduce stress level. What's not totally clear, however, is how reliable oral GABA supplements are in activating those advantages.

While some studies have actually shown that GABA can cross the blood-brain barrier, others have shown the opposite, suggesting a possible placebo effect behind perceived advantages of the supplements. Scientists agree that more research is required to figure out how helpful GABA supplements truly are. In 2017, Gwyneth Paltrow's GOOP promoted a $120 brand of bio-frequency stickers, leading to a short-lived viral moment for the tech. method to reduce stress. Sadly for supporters of the gadgets, the response wasn't great, with Mark Shelhamer, previous chief researcher at NASA's human research study department, notably decrying the GOOP-endorsed product as "snake oil." Although the NuCalm website explains that "each disc holds the electromagnetic frequency patterns of GABA and its precursors to deliver a pure biosignal to your body," it's not clear precisely how putting the sticker on your wrist activates that delivery.
